UNIMA Joins Strategic International Partnership to Advance Infectious Disease Research in Africa

The University of Malawi (UNIMA) has joined a strategic international partnership that has secured a prestigious Global Health EDCTP3 grant to strengthen Sub-Saharan Africa's capacity to prevent and respond to emerging infectious diseases through advanced research, training and regional collaboration.

The initiative, known as the Sustainable Training in Epidemiological Analysis and Modelling for Data-Driven Decision Making in Africa (STEAM-3D), is led by the South African Medical Research Council (SAMRC) through its Biostatistics Research Unit in collaboration with the Burden of Disease Research Unit, Health Systems Research Unit, Cochrane South Africa and the HIV and other Infectious Diseases Research Unit.

As one of the consortium partners, UNIMA joins Universidade Eduardo Mondlane in Mozambique, Douala General Hospital in Cameroon and the University of Hasselt in Belgium in a collaborative effort to build a new generation of African experts in epidemiology, biostatistics and infectious disease modelling.

UNIMA's contribution to the project is led by co-investigators from the Department of Mathematical Sciences, Dr HalimaTwabi, Dr Jupiter Simbeye and Dr Milliward Maliyoni.

The project will deliver intensive multidisciplinary training workshops in South Africa, Malawi, Mozambique and Cameroon before expanding to other countries across Sub-Saharan Africa.

The training will combine theoretical knowledge with hands-on analysis of real public health data, equipping researchers and public health professionals with the skills needed to generate evidence that informs health policies and emergency responses.

Beyond technical training, STEAM-3D will strengthen researchers' capacity to communicate scientific findings through interactive dashboards, online learning platforms and other digital tools that support policymakers, programme managers and the wider public in making evidence-based decisions.

One of the project's defining features is its integration of Anglophone, Francophone and Lusophone countries into a single collaborative platform.

By bridging linguistic and regional boundaries, the consortium seeks to promote knowledge exchange, foster cross-country collaboration and establish a pan-African network of expertise in infectious disease epidemiology and modelling.

The programme also places strong emphasis on sustainability through mentorship of emerging African researchers and the use of open-source technologies, including R, Python and GitHub.

Training resources developed under the project will remain publicly available in English, French and Portuguese, ensuring continued learning and adaptation beyond the project's lifespan.

To further strengthen collaboration, the consortium will establish an Infectious Disease Modelling Working Group hosted by the SAMRC, providing a platform for African researchers and policymakers to share knowledge and develop solutions to emerging public health challenges.

The initiative was officially launched during the inaugural STEAM-3D kick-off meeting held in Cape Town, South Africa, on 19 and 20 May, where participating institutions were introduced and the project's implementation roadmap was agreed upon.
